Project Information
Project Description:
The South Carolina Department of Transportation (SCDOT) proposes to improve the intersection of SC 324 @ S-101 (Mobley Store Rd.) in York County.
This intersection was selected for improvement through the Highway Safety Improvement Program (HSIP). This program uses a data- driven strategic approach to identify locations throughout the state with high crash rates or patterns and implements safety enhancements through infrastructure-related improvements. The HSIP project selection requires an engineering study that includes an analysis of the crash data, an assessment of the field conditions, and an evaluation of the effectiveness of all potential countermeasure to ensure maximum safety benefits are obtained for the amount of funds invested.
Proposed Improvements:
The proposed improvements include creating a roundabout at the current intersection.
Purpose and Need:
The purpose of this project is to improve safety at the intersection of SC 324 @ S-101 through engineering solutions identified to reduce the frequency and severity of crashes.
The need for the project was identified through traffic data collection and historic crash reporting. A recent study of intersections converted to roundabouts from the SCDOT Traffic Safety Office has shown a reduction in injury crashes by 79% and total crashes by 66%.
